Trailer Premiere: 'OJ: The Musical' Spoofs Simpson and Shakespeare

In writer-director Jeff Rosenberg’s new mockumentary OJ: The Musical, a struggling theater artist (played by Jordan Kenneth Kamp) finds himself desperately in need of an idea for the great next American musical. His solution — as you can see in this exclusive trailer above — is to rewrite Othello as the story of O.J. Simpson, with O.J. subbing for Othello, Mark Furhman as Iago, and Nicole Brown Simpson as Desdemona. And if that’s not crazy enough, he’s also pledged to kill himself if the show doesn’t make it.

A mix of Wating for Guffman and The Producers — albeit with more Kato Kaelin references — OJ co-stars Malcolm Barrett (Better Off Ted), Larisa Oleynik (yes, Alex Mack from Nickelodeon’s The Secret World of Alex Mack) and Paul Scheer (The League). It will be available on VOD (via FilmBuff) and screening in 15 cities (via Tugg) on June 17 — which also happens to be the 20th anniversary of Simpson’s infamous car chase.
